Description
The AT17F Series of In-System Programmable Configuration PROMs (Configurators)
provide an easy-to-use, cost-effective configuration memory for Field Programmable
Gate Arrays. The AT17F Series device is packaged in the 8-lead LAP, 20-lead PLCC,
44-lead PLCC and 44-lead TQFP, see Table 1. The AT17F Series Configurator uses a
simple serial-access procedure to configure one or more FPGA devices.
The AT17F Series Configurators can be programmed with industry-standard program-
mers, Atmel's ATDH2200E Programming Kit or Atmel's ATDH2225 ISP Cable.

Device Description
The control signals for the configuration memory device (CE, RESET/OE and CLK)
interface directly with the FPGA device control signals. All FPGA devices can control the
entire configuration process and retrieve data from the configuration device without
requiring an external intelligent controller.
The RESET/OE and CE pins control the tri-state buffer on the DATA output pin and
enable the address counter. When RESET/OE is driven Low, the configuration device
resets its address counter and tri-states its DATA pin. The CE pin also controls the out-
put of the AT17F Series Configurator. If CE is held High after the RESET/OE reset
pulse, the counter is disabled and the DATA output pin is tri-stated. When OE is subse-
quently driven High, the counter and the DATA output pin are enabled. When
RESET/OE is driven Low again, the address counter is reset and the DATA output pin is
tri-stated, regardless of the state of CE.
When the configurator has driven out all of its data and CEO is driven Low, the device
tri-states the DATA pin to avoid contention with other configurators. Upon power-up, the
address counter is automatically reset.

DATA
(1)
Three-state DATA output for configuration. Open-collector bi-directional pin for
programming.
CLK
(1)
Clock input. Used to increment the internal address and bit counter for reading and
programming.
PAGE_EN
(2)
Input used to enable page download mode. When PAGE_EN is high the configuration
download address space is partitioned into 4 equal pages. This gives users the ability to
easily store and retrieve multiple configuration bitstreams from a single configuration
device. This input works in conjunction with the PAGESEL inputs. PAGE_EN must be
remain low if paging is not desired. When SER_EN is Low (ISP mode) this pin has no
effect.
